Default Slop in wish bone bushing affecting brakes?

Just had a thought that if the rubber isn't good in the wish bone ball that mechanical brakes could be affected.
Where else in the system can I look for problems (besides adjustments)?

You can look for worn clevis and pins. Also look for sloppiness in the pedal assembly and the cross shaft assembly.
